        <p>  In the present research a simple, accurate, precise and cost effective UV-Vis spectrophotometric method for the estimation of Metformin, in bulk and pharmaceutical dosage form was illustrated. The absorption maxima of the drug was found to be 233 nm in 0.1 N HCl: Distilled water (27:75). A linear response was observed in the range of 5-10 µg/ml with a regression coefficient of 0.999. Validation parameters were carried out as per the guidelines of International Conference for Harmonization. This method can be used in the industries for determination of Metformin to analyze the quality of formulation without interference of the excipients.</p>
